Analysis

The most recent figure for rural population in France is 18.0%, measured in 2024. That is the lowest value across all 55 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.5% on the previous year and down 12.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, rural population in France peaked at 28.9% in 1970 and was at its lowest, 18.0%, in 2024.

That places France 161st out of 214 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 55 years of available data.

Rural population in France, year by year

Annual values for Rural population (% of total population) in France, 1970 to 2024.
Year % of total population Change
1970 28.9%
1971 28.5% -1.4%
1972 28.1% -1.4%
1973 27.7% -1.4%
1974 27.4% -1.4%
1975 27.1% -1.0%
1976 27.0% -0.3%
1977 26.9% -0.3%
1978 26.9% -0.3%
1979 26.8% -0.3%
1980 26.7% -0.3%
1981 26.6% -0.3%
1982 26.6% -0.3%
1983 26.5% -0.3%
1984 26.4% -0.3%
1985 26.4% -0.3%
1986 26.3% -0.3%
1987 26.2% -0.3%
1988 26.1% -0.3%
1989 26.1% -0.3%
1990 25.9% -0.4%
1991 25.8% -0.7%
1992 25.6% -0.7%
1993 25.4% -0.7%
1994 25.3% -0.7%
1995 25.1% -0.7%
1996 24.9% -0.7%
1997 24.8% -0.7%
1998 24.6% -0.7%
1999 24.4% -0.8%
2000 24.1% -1.1%
2001 23.9% -1.1%
2002 23.6% -1.1%
2003 23.4% -1.1%
2004 23.1% -1.1%
2005 22.9% -1.1%
2006 22.6% -1.1%
2007 22.4% -1.1%
2008 22.1% -1.1%
2009 21.9% -1.1%
2010 21.6% -1.2%
2011 21.4% -1.2%
2012 21.1% -1.2%
2013 20.9% -1.2%
2014 20.6% -1.2%
2015 20.3% -1.3%
2016 20.1% -1.3%
2017 19.8% -1.3%
2018 19.6% -1.3%
2019 19.3% -1.4%
2020 19.0% -1.4%
2021 18.8% -1.4%
2022 18.5% -1.4%
2023 18.2% -1.4%
2024 18.0% -1.5%
